Description
Verfahren zur Herstellung von o-Oxyazofarbstoffen Es wurde gefunden, daß man; zu o-Oxyazofarbstoffen, die zum Färben von Wolle nach dem Einbadch:romverfahren geeignet sind, gelangt, wenn man die Diazoverbindungen aus negativ substituierten 2-Amino-i-oxybenzolen, die keine Sulfonsäure- oder Carbonsäuregruppen enthalten, mit Oxynaphthalinsulfonsäurearyliden, die im Arylidrest durch eine Carbonsäuregrupp:e substituiert sind', kuppelt.Process for the preparation of o-oxyazo dyes It has been found that he; on o-oxyazo dyes, which are used for dyeing wool using the single bath: rom process are suitable, if you take the diazo compounds from negatively substituted 2-Amino-i-oxybenzenes that do not contain any sulfonic acid or carboxylic acid groups, with Oxynaphthalinsulfonsäurearyliden, which in the arylide residue by a carboxylic acid group: e are substituted ', coupling.
Die Farbstoffe zeichnen sich durch gutes Ziehvermägen nach dem Einbadchromverfahren aus und liefern auf Wolle Färbungen, die eine gute Wasch- und Walkechtheit sowie eine gute Lichtechtheit besitzen. Vor den bekannten o-Oxyazofarbstoffen aus diazotiertem 4-Chlor-2-amino-i-oxybenzol und i-Oxynaphthalin - 4 - sulfonsäurearylamid - 8 - sulfonsäuren zeichnen sie sich durch eine bessere Walkechtheit aus.The dyes are characterized by their good pulling power according to the single-bath chrome process and deliver dyeings on wool that are wash and milled fast as well have good lightfastness. Before the well-known o-oxyazo dyes from diazotized 4-chloro-2-amino-i-oxybenzene and i-oxynaphthalene - 4 - sulfonic acid arylamide - 8 - sulfonic acids they are characterized by a better milled fastness.
Beispiel i 18,9 Teile 4-Nitro-6-chlor-2-amino-i-oxybenzol werden mit Zoo Teilen Wasser angeschlämmt und nach Zusatz von 25 Teilen Salzsäure von 12' Be mit 6,9 Teilen Natriumnitrit diazotiert. Die Diazosuspension läuft zu einer mit Eis versetzten Lösung von 35 Teilen 2-Oxynaphthalin-6-sulfonsäurephenylamid-2'-carbonsäure und 25 Teilen Natriumcarbonat in etwa iooo Teilen Wasser. Nach beendeter Kupplung wird der erhaltene o-Oxyazofarbstoff in üblicher Weise aufgearbeitet. Er bildet nach dem Trocknen ein dunkles Pulver von guter Löslichkeit, das Wolle nach dem Einbadchromverfahren! in vielettbraunen Tönen von guter Wasch- und Walkechtheit und von sehr guter Lichtechtheit färbt.Example i 18.9 parts of 4-nitro-6-chloro-2-amino-i-oxybenzene are mixed with Zoo parts of water slurried and after addition of 25 parts of hydrochloric acid of 12 'Be diazotized with 6.9 parts of sodium nitrite. The diazo suspension runs with one Ice-added solution of 35 parts of 2-oxynaphthalene-6-sulfonic acid phenylamide-2'-carboxylic acid and 25 parts of sodium carbonate in about 1,000 parts of water. After the coupling is completed the o-oxyazo dye obtained is worked up in the usual way. He educates after drying a dark powder of good solubility, the wool after the single bath chrome process! in many-brown shades of good wash and milled fastness and very good light fastness colors.
Beispiel 2 In eine Lösung von 35 Teilen i-Oxynaphtb!alin--5-sulfonsäurephenylamid'-2'-carbonsäure rund 25 Teilen Natriumcarbonat in etwa iooo Teilen Wasser läuft eine aus i9,9 Teilen ¢, 6-Dinitro-2-amino-i-oxybenzol, 6,9 Tei-Ien Natriumnitrit und 25 Teilen Salzsäure von i2° B6 in etwa 5oo Teilen Wasserhergestellte Diazosuspension. Der erhaltene, in üblicher Weise aufgearbeitete o-Oxyazofarbstoff ist in trockenem Zustande ein dunkles Pulver, das sich mit rotvioletter Farbe in Wasser löst und auf Wollre nach dem Einbadchromverfahren ein grünstichiges Schwarz von guten Echtheitseigenschaften liefert.EXAMPLE 2 In a solution of 35 parts of i-oxynaphthalene-5-sulfonic acid phenylamide'-2'-carboxylic acid about 25 parts of sodium carbonate in about 1,000 parts of water runs one out of 19.9 parts [, 6-dinitro-2-amino-i-oxybenzene, 6.9 parts of sodium nitrite and 25 parts of hydrochloric acid Diazo suspension prepared from 12 ° B6 in about 500 parts of water. The received, o-oxyazo dye which has been worked up in the usual way is a dry state dark powder that dissolves in water with a red-violet color and afterwards on Wollre the single-bath chrome process produces a greenish black with good fastness properties supplies.
